Transitional House Exterior, New York

This 1920s Georgian Revival home has a modern twist that makes for a captivating country residence on five acres in Old Westbury, N.Y. The traditional red brick and limestone clad exterior surrounds an open, informal interior which, along with the entire house, was designed by SRA. Inspired by nearby Westbury Mansion, which was designed by architect George Crawley in 1905 for John S. Phipps, this home sits at the end of a long drive off a private cul-de-sac, similar to Phipps’ house.
